The table below provides summary statistics and salary benchmarking for jobs advertised in the UK excluding London requiring Problem-Solving skills. It covers permanent job vacancies from the 6 months leading up to 23 May 2026, with comparisons to the same periods in the previous two years.

6 months to
23 May 2026
Same period 2025 Same period 2024
Rank 12 4 6
Rank change year-on-year -8 +2 +7
Permanent jobs citing Problem-Solving 4,837 5,915 10,552
As % of all permanent jobs in the UK excluding London 7.21% 20.87% 15.18%
As % of the Processes & Methodologies category 10.17% 22.67% 18.31%
Number of salaries quoted 3,572 2,968 6,864
10th Percentile £26,252 £26,250 £25,500
25th Percentile £30,000 £31,250 £31,250
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£42,500 £45,000 £45,000
Median % change year-on-year -5.56% - -10.00%
75th Percentile £59,563 £61,250 £60,000
90th Percentile £75,000 £77,500 £72,500
UK median annual salary £47,500 £50,890 £49,500
% change year-on-year -6.66% +2.81% -10.00%
